FAQs
Signing in
Signing in saves your portfolio to your account so it's accessible across devices, and lets you share your binders with a public link. Use the button in the sidebar to sign in with Google, or with an email and password — you can create a new account with your email if you don't have one yet.
Adding cards to your portfolio
Search for a card using the Search tab.
Click the + button on any result to add it to your portfolio.
Use the + and − buttons to adjust the quantity.
View your full collection in the Portfolio tab.
Using Share Binder
Share Binder lets you curate selections of cards from your portfolio to showcase. You have 3 separate binders, each with its own name and subtitle, so you can organise different collections (for example "Favourites", "For Sale" and "Decklist").
Go to the Portfolio tab.
Click the bookmark icon on any card to open the Add to binder menu, then tick which binder(s) you want the card in. A card can live in more than one binder.
Open the Share Binder sub-tab and use the binder tabs at the top to switch between your 3 binders. Each tab shows its card count.
Click the pencil icon next to the name or subtitle to rename a binder.
Building binders is free — no account needed. You only sign in when you want to share one with a public link.
Rearranging cards
The order of cards in a binder is the order shown to anyone you share it with, so you can put your best cards first.
Open the Share Binder sub-tab and select the binder you want to edit.
Drag and drop any card to a new position in the grid.
The new order saves automatically and is reflected on your shared link.
Sharing your binder
Each of your 3 binders has its own shareable link, so you can share one without exposing the others. A shared link shows a rich preview — the binder's name, card count and card art — when pasted into Discord, X or iMessage.
Open the Share Binder sub-tab and select the binder you want to share.
Click Share Binder in the top bar to get a link and QR code for that binder.
Share the URL — anyone with the link can view that binder, in your chosen order, without signing in.
How prices work
Prices depend on the language selected in the JP / EN toggle. Japanese cards are priced from two Japanese markets, in JPY:
Yuyutei — Japanese TCG marketplace, shown by default.
CardRush — Japanese card store, available as an alternate price source in Portfolio.
English cards are priced from two Western markets:
TCGplayer — US marketplace, shown by default, in USD.
Cardmarket — European marketplace, in EUR.
JP and EN are separate products with their own prices, so collection totals are kept separate per language and never combined. The "Prices last updated" timestamp at the bottom of the sidebar shows when the data was last synced.
